Последние статьи
Поиск SID в Powershell у пользователей и групп
Для поиска SID в Powershell нам понадобится модуль Active Directory. Отмечу, что результат почти любого командлета Powershell обращенного к объекту AD будет возвращение его SID.
Если вы выполняете командлеты не на домен контроллере, то вам может понадобится импортировать модель AD:
Import-Module activedirectory
...Примеры работы с Powershell Filter с объектами AD
Ключ Powershell Filter фильтрует по свойствам. Чаще всего этот ключ встречается с командами Active Directory. Если мы его используем так:
Get-ADUser -Filter *
То у нас отобразятся все пользователи. Для того что бы узнать свойства, по которым мы можем фильтровать, у нас есть два способа.
...Как работать с ключом Searchbase в Powershell
Powershell SearchBase ключ, указывает область поиска команды. Для домена domain.local и организационной единицы Moscow синтаксис такой:
-SearchBase "OU=Moscow,DC=domain,DC=local"
...Как посмотреть в Powershell срок действия пароля
В Powershell срок действия пароля пользователя AD можно посмотреть через команду Get-ADUser. Эта команда вернет информацию обо всех пользователях:
$data = Get-ADUser -Filter * -Properties PasswordExpired,PasswordLastSet,PasswordNeverExpires
$data | ft -Property Name,PasswordLastSet,PasswordNeverExpires,PasswordExpired
...Как в Powershell изменить пользователя AD Set-ADUser
Set-ADUser команда изменения пользователя в Powershell. Для работы доступны большинство ключей, которые есть и при создании, а т.е. около 60 ключей.
Через эту команду мы не можем сменить пароль пользователя, но можем указать что бы он это сделал при следующем входе:
Set-ADUser -Identity "Test User (0001)" -ChangePasswordAtLogon $true
...